FAQs

  • Introduction

    There are many titles for financial professionals, so it's challenging to track what each one means. A financial advisor is probably the term you've heard most often. Financial advisor is a broad term for a professional who helps individuals or companies manage their finances, including investment choices. There are over 100 certifications that financial advisors can obtain.

    • Financial planners, wealth managers, and investment advisors are all financial advisors with different focus areas.
    • A financial planner helps an individual or a company make a plan to achieve long-term financial goals.
    • A wealth manager helps individuals maintain their wealth through various disciplines and services, such as taxes, estate planning, and investment advice.
    • An investment advisor offers investment advice and recommendations to individuals or organizations.
    There’s a misconception that you have to be extremely wealthy to use a financial advisor. In reality, they can be beneficial for people from any income level.   • Can tax credits affect your taxable income or tax bracket in Union City?

    No, tax credits do not affect your taxable income or tax bracket in Union City. Tax credits are simply discounts that can be given based on your income level, parental status, educational affiliations, and other circumstances that lower the amount of your tax debt. They are either refundable or non-refundable.

  • What types of income are subject to tax in Union City?

    As mandated by the IRS, all of your earned and unearned income in Union City is subject to tax. Earned incomes include your salary, work bonus, equity benefits, and other financial rewards or compensation from your employer. Meanwhile, some examples of unearned incomes include investments, rental businesses, and other passive income sources.

  • Are financial advisors worth it?

    Whether or not a financial advisor is worth it depends on your personal situation. If your finances are fairly straightforward, then you may be better off handling it on your own. But if you have substantial assets or a complex investment portfolio, then hiring someone to handle it for you can be well worth the cost.
